Codelic Hackers
Estamos voltando

Aprendendo a Usar as funções <?Php?>

Ver o tópico anterior Ver o tópico seguinte Ir em baixo

Aprendendo a Usar as funções <?Php?>

Mensagem por Convidad em Sex Set 24, 2010 8:42 am

comandos insert_delete_update_select


Ai Pessoal mais um script hoje vou ensinar os comando basicos para manipular um banco de dados com o uso dos comando (insert,delete,update,select);

Comando Insert:

Primeiro Criaremos a Pagina de configurações (config.php)

Código:
<?php
$conect=mysql_connect("localhost","root","")or die("<h2 style='text-align:center;'>Erro ao se conectar verifique sua senha</h2>");
$db=mysql_select_db("tutoriais",$conect)or die("<h2 style='text-align:center;'>Erro ao selecionar banco de dados</h2>" );
?>

Agora Criaremos o formulario:(index.php)

Código: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>

<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title></title>
</head>

<body>
<center>
<form name="envia" action="envia.php" method="POST">
<h2>Inserir Dados</h2>
Nome:<input type="text" name="nome" value="" />
Email:<input type="text" name="email" value="" />
<input type="submit" value="Enviar" />
<input type="reset" value="limpar" />

</form>
</center>
</body>
</html>

E nosso ultimo bloco Criaremos processamento de dados (envia.php):

Código:
<?php
/*
* www.adaptinsite.com/blog
* script by ozoriotsn
* ozoriotsn@hotmail.com
*/

// variaveis de exemplo

$nome=$_POST['nome'];
$email=$_POST['email'];

////////////////////////////////////////////////////////////////////

if ($nome=='') {
echo("<script>alert('preencha o nome');</script>");
echo("<script>history.back();</script>");
exit();
}

/////////////////////////////////////////////////////////////////////

if ($email=='') {
echo("<script>alert('preencha o email');</script>");
echo("<script>history.back();</script>");
exit();

}

else{

//função inserir dados do usuario no banco de dados

include 'config.php';
$insere="INSERT INTO usuarios (nome ,email )VALUES ( '$nome', '$email')";
mysql_query($insere) or die ("Nao foi possivel inserir");
echo("<script>alert('DADOS INSERIDOS COM SUCESSO ');</script>");
echo "<script>window.location= 'index.php';</script>";
}

?>

Comando update

Código:
<?php

// variaveis de exemplo

$nome=$_POST['nome'];
$email=$_POST['email'];

////////////////////////////////////////////////////////////////////

if ($nome=='') {
echo("<script>alert('preencha o nome');</script>");
echo("<script>history.back();</script>");
exit();
}

/////////////////////////////////////////////////////////////////////

if ($email=='') {
echo("<script>alert('preencha o email');</script>");
echo("<script>history.back();</script>");
exit();

}

else{

//função inserir dados do usuario no banco de dados

include 'config.php';
$id = $_GET["id"];
$nome = $_POST["nome"];
$email = $_POST["email"];

$sql = "UPDATE usuarios SET nome='$nome',email='$email' WHERE id='$id'";
$resultado = mysql_query($sql)or die (mysql_error());
echo("<script>alert('DADOS ATUALIZADOS COM SUCESSO ');</script>");
echo "<script>window.location= 'index.php';</script>";

}

?>

[d]Comando delete[/b]

Código:
<?php
/*
* www.adaptinsite.com/blog
* script by ozoriotsn
* ozoriotsn@hotmail.com
*/

// variaveis de exemplo

$nome=$_POST['nome'];
$email=$_POST['email'];
$id=$_POST['id'];

////////////////////////////////////////////////////////////////////

if ($id=='') {
echo("<script>alert('preencha o id');</script>");
echo("<script>history.back();</script>");
exit();
}

/////////////////////////////////////////////////////////////////////

else{

//função deletar dados do usuario no banco de dados

include 'config.php';
$deleta = "DELETE FROM usuarios WHERE id=$id";
$resultado = mysql_query($deleta)or die("usuario não existe erro");
echo("<script>alert('DADOS DELETADOS COM SUCESSO ');</script>");
echo "<script>window.location= 'index.php';</script>";
}

?>

Comando select

Código:
<table align="center" width="400" border="1">
<tr>
<td bgcolor="#eeeeee">Nome</td>
<td bgcolor="#eeeeee">Email</td>
</tr>

</table>
<?php
/*
* www.adaptinsite.com/blog
* script by ozoriotsn
* ozoriotsn@hotmail.com
*/

// variaveis de exemplo
include "config.php";
$pesquisar=$_GET["pesquisar"];

if ($pesquisar=='') {
echo("<script>alert('preencha o Campo');</script>");
echo("<script>history.back();</script>");
exit();
}
$sql = "SELECT * FROM usuarios WHERE nome  LIKE '%$pesquisar%' order by nome";
$resultado = mysql_query($sql)or die (mysql_error());

while ($linha=mysql_fetch_array($resultado)) {
?>

<table align="center" width="400" border="1">

<tr>
<td width="250"><?=$linha['nome']; ?></td>
<td width="200"><?=$linha['email']; ?></td>
</tr>
</table>

</table>

<?php }?>

Download do código………..
Creditos: adaptinsite

Convidad
Convidado


Voltar ao Topo Ir em baixo

Ver o tópico anterior Ver o tópico seguinte Voltar ao Topo

- Tópicos similares

 
Permissão deste fórum:
Você não pode responder aos tópicos neste fórum